Abstract
本創作提供了一種智慧監控燈(100),包括基座(11)、照明燈(12)、感應模組(13)、攝影鏡頭(14)和控制器,控制器中設有感應控制電路、拍攝控制電路、無線模組、用於向遠端設備發送提醒資訊與用於將攝影鏡頭拍攝的影像發送至遠端設備的發送電路、用於接收遠端設備的查看指令以使拍攝控制電路控制攝影鏡頭(14)工作的接收電路、以及處理器。本創作通過感應模組(13)感應人體靠近,以控制照明燈(12)照明,同時攝影鏡頭(14)拍攝外界影像,拍攝影像效果好;並向外部連接的遠端設備,如智慧型手機發送提醒資訊,並將拍攝的影像發送到遠端設備,以使使用者及時瞭解監控的情況及監控區環境動向,監控效果好。 This creation provides a smart monitoring lamp (100), including a base (11), a lighting lamp (12), a sensor module (13), a photographic lens (14) and a controller. The controller is equipped with a sensor control circuit, Shooting control circuit, wireless module, sending circuit for sending reminder information to the remote device and sending circuit for sending the image taken by the camera lens to the remote device, for receiving viewing instructions from the remote device to control the shooting control circuit The receiving circuit and processor for the working of the photographic lens (14). This creation uses the sensor module (13) to sense the proximity of the human body to control the illumination of the illuminator (12). At the same time, the photographic lens (14) captures external images, which has a good image effect; and is connected to remote devices such as smart phones. Send reminder information, and send the captured images to the remote device, so that users can understand the monitoring situation and environmental trends in the monitoring area in time, and the monitoring effect is good.

本創作屬於安防領域,更具體地說,是涉及一種智慧監控燈。 This creation belongs to the field of security, more specifically, it relates to a smart surveillance light.
現有的安防監控多是使用攝影鏡頭來拍攝監控區域的影像,以得到視訊影像。當使用者需要查看監控時,需要使用遠端設備連接攝影鏡頭,並查看存儲的視訊影像,或查看攝影鏡頭正拍攝的影像。特別是當夜晚時,往往只能通過紅外攝影鏡頭來拍攝黑白影像,監控的效果較差。 The existing security surveillance mostly uses a photographic lens to shoot images of the surveillance area to obtain video images. When the user needs to view the surveillance, it is necessary to use a remote device to connect the camera lens and view the stored video image, or view the image being shot by the camera lens. Especially at night, it is often only possible to shoot black and white images through an infrared camera lens, and the monitoring effect is poor.
本創作的目的在於提供一種智慧監控燈,以解決現有技術中存在的攝影鏡頭監控時,效果較差的問題。 The purpose of this creation is to provide a smart monitoring lamp to solve the problem of poor effect of photographic lens monitoring in the prior art.
為實現上述目的,本創作採用的技術方案是:提供一種智慧監控燈,包括基座、安裝於基座上的照明燈、用於感應人體的感應模組、用於拍攝外界影像的攝影鏡頭和安裝於基座中的控制器,感應模組安裝於基座上,攝影鏡頭安裝於基座上,照明燈安裝於基座上,控制器中設有用於在感應模組感應到人體時控制照明燈工作照明的感應控制電路、用於在感應模組感應到人體時控制攝影鏡頭拍攝外界影像的拍攝控制電路、用於連接遠端設備的無線模組、用於向遠端設備發送提醒資訊與用於將攝影鏡頭拍攝的影像發送至遠端設備的 發送電路、用於接收遠端設備的查看指令以使拍攝控制電路控制攝影鏡頭工作的接收電路、以及處理器;攝影鏡頭與拍攝控制電路電性相連,感應控制電路、拍攝控制電路、發送電路、接收電路及無線模組分別與處理器電性相連。 In order to achieve the above-mentioned purpose, the technical solution adopted in this creation is to provide a smart monitoring lamp, including a base, a lighting lamp installed on the base, a sensor module for sensing the human body, a photographic lens for shooting external images, and The controller is installed in the base, the sensor module is installed on the base, the camera lens is installed on the base, the lighting lamp is installed on the base, and the controller is equipped to control the lighting when the sensor module senses the human body The induction control circuit of the working lighting of the lamp, the shooting control circuit used to control the camera lens to shoot external images when the induction module senses the human body, the wireless module used to connect to the remote device, and the remote device to send reminder information and Used to send the image captured by the camera lens to the remote device A transmitting circuit, a receiving circuit for receiving a viewing instruction from a remote device so that the shooting control circuit controls the operation of the photographic lens, and a processor; the photographing lens is electrically connected to the photographing control circuit, and the sensing control circuit, the photographing control circuit, the sending circuit, The receiving circuit and the wireless module are respectively electrically connected with the processor.
較佳地,基座的底面設有用於掛接於牆體上的掛接槽。 Preferably, the bottom surface of the base is provided with a hook groove for hooking on the wall.
較佳地,攝影鏡頭透過球鉸或萬向節鉸接於基座上。 Preferably, the photographic lens is hinged on the base through a spherical hinge or a universal joint.
較佳地,感應模組與攝影鏡頭固定相連。 Preferably, the sensing module is fixedly connected to the camera lens.
較佳地,感應模組透過球鉸或萬向節鉸接於基座上。 Preferably, the sensing module is hinged on the base through a ball hinge or a universal joint.
較佳地,感應模組設於攝影鏡頭的下方。 Preferably, the sensing module is arranged under the photographing lens.
較佳地,感應模組為紅外線感應器、聲音感測器、光敏感測器中任意一種或幾種。 Preferably, the sensing module is any one or more of infrared sensors, sound sensors, and light sensors.
較佳地,照明燈鉸接於基座上。 Preferably, the lighting lamp is hinged on the base.
較佳地,照明燈為兩個,兩個照明燈分別設於基座的兩側。 Preferably, there are two lighting lamps, and the two lighting lamps are respectively arranged on both sides of the base.
較佳地,攝影鏡頭設於基座一側且位於兩個照明燈之間對應的位置。 Preferably, the photographic lens is arranged on one side of the base and located at a corresponding position between the two illuminating lamps.
較佳地,感應模組設於基座一側且位於兩個照明燈之間對應的位置。 Preferably, the sensing module is arranged on one side of the base and located at a corresponding position between the two lighting lamps.
較佳地,基座呈半球形。 Preferably, the base has a hemispherical shape.
較佳地,基座上還安裝有電源開關。 Preferably, a power switch is also installed on the base.
較佳地,控制器中還設有用於存儲攝影鏡頭拍攝的影像的記憶體,記憶體與處理器電性相連。 Preferably, the controller is also provided with a memory for storing images captured by the photographic lens, and the memory is electrically connected to the processor.
本創作提供的智慧監控燈的有益效果在於:與現有技術相比,本創作智慧監控燈透過感應模組感應人體靠近,以控制照明燈照明,同時攝影鏡頭拍攝外界影像,以將監控區域的人像及環境影像拍攝,得到影像,拍攝影像 效果好;並向外部連接的遠端設備,如智慧型手機發送提醒資訊,並將拍攝的影像發送到遠端設備,以使使用者及時瞭解監控的情況及監控區環境動向,監控效果好。 The beneficial effect of the smart surveillance light provided by this creation is that compared with the prior art, the smart surveillance light of this creation senses the proximity of the human body through the sensor module to control the lighting of the lighting. At the same time, the camera lens shoots external images to capture the portraits in the monitoring area. And environmental image shooting, get image, shoot image The effect is good; it sends reminders to externally connected remote devices, such as smart phones, and sends the captured images to the remote device, so that users can keep abreast of the monitoring situation and environmental trends in the monitoring area, and the monitoring effect is good.
